actinomycetales

noun

Meaning

An order of bacteria characterized by branching filaments that often resemble fungal hyphae.

Examples

  • The Actinomycetales order contains many species that are essential for the decomposition of complex organic compounds in soil.
  • Researchers analyzed the genetic diversity of Actinomycetales found in deep-sea sediment samples.

Synonyms: actinobacteria
